Hidden Depreciation Ticking Away

Depreciation never naps just because a lathe does. Accountants spread the asset's value across its useful life, so every month of downtime shortens the window for payback and bloats the cost per productive hour. If a machine runs at half its planned utilization, the depreciation expense effectively doubles for every finished part. Over time, that silent math erodes margins until even healthy sales start to look anemic.

Insurance, taxes, and compliance fees also march on regardless of spindle speed. An idle CNC still needs coverage against fire or theft, and the local assessor still wants a slice for personal property tax. These fixed costs become proportionally heavier when output falls, turning what should be a minor overhead line into a glaring red flag. Opportunity Cost on the Factory Floor

Every square foot in a plant carries a real estate price, whether leased from a landlord or amortized through years of mortgage payments. Parking underused machines hogs valuable space that could host faster lines, buffer stock, or even a new product pilot cell. Operations teams end up staging work around "the statue," a machine that looks impressive yet contributes nothing but clutter. That logistical gymnastics wastes walking time, complicates material flow, and sparks needless forklift traffic jams.

More subtle is the sales opportunity cost. Quoting teams love to promise quick turnarounds until capacity models reveal the grim truth, only half the plant is actually working, and the other half is rusting. When new customers ask for rush orders, management hesitates because toggling a mothballed press back to life means maintenance, retraining, and process validation. Potential revenue slides out the door, all because yesterday's investments took an unscheduled vacation.

Maintenance Quietly Eating Margins

Even parked equipment needs periodic TLC to prevent hydraulic seals from drying or electronic boards from absorbing moisture. Preventive maintenance schedules still tick along, consuming technician hours, lube, and calibration tools. Skipping this care looks thrifty until you restart the machine and discover seized bearings or firmware errors that derail production goals. Those emergency repairs arrive with the elegance of a wrecking ball and the invoice to match.

Worse, idle time can mask brewing failures that only surface once the machine spins at full tilt. Thermally cycled components, stagnant coolant, and dust-laden servo drives often conspire to create spectacular first-day breakdowns. That ruins launch plans, delays shipments, and forces last-minute overtime on every other line. In the end, the maintenance budget balloons, yet nobody remembers to blame the months of inactivity that set the stage.

Insurance and Taxes for Doing Nothing

Most insurers base premiums on replacement value, not runtime. Pay for a year of coverage and your milling center could sit silent for 364 days while the policy drains cash every month. Dropping coverage is rarely an option, because lenders demand it and auditors frown on uncovered risk. The result is a fixed outlay that feels minor when machines hum, but outrageous when they play statue.

Tax authorities join the feast by assessing property taxes on the equipment's book value, indifferent to its contribution. A shiny but unemployed robot arm therefore generates the same assessment as its hardworking twin across the aisle. That mismatch frustrates finance chiefs who see profit eroded by levies on assets that refuse to earn their keep. The situation gets worse when valuation tables lag behind real market resale prices, forcing firms to pay gold-plated taxes on bronze-level assets.

Scheduling Chaos and Bottlenecks

Production planners dread pockets of unused capacity because they distort scheduling algorithms. Software assumes every asset in the database is fair game, yet supervisors know some machines are temperamental after long naps. Orders get routed to equipment that is technically available but practically off-limits, leading to last-minute reshuffles and phone-tree firefighting. The ripple spreads through supply chains, pushing delivery promises from confident to "we'll try our best."

Bottlenecks sprout wherever utilization is low, since teams rarely keep trained operators handy for dusty machines. When demand spikes unexpectedly, the scramble to find someone who still remembers the control panel layout can stall startups. That delay forces other lines to absorb extra load, stretching labor, stretching utilities, and stretching tempers. Instead of a flexible factory, you get a brittle one that cracks under pressure.

Workforce Morale and Skill Fade

Operators are proud craftsmen who like to see their stations buzzing. Assigning them to watch over silent equipment feels like sentencing a chef to microwave duty. Motivation sags, break-room grumbles rise, and ambitious workers shop for employers where their talents will actually matter. Retention costs climb, not because wages fall short, but because purpose evaporates amid idle steel.

Skill fade creeps in when complex setups go untouched for months. Programs gather digital dust, fixtures disappear into unknown cupboards, and tribal knowledge seeps away as veterans retire. Restarting production then requires a mini-renaissance of relearning, complete with scrap parts and cautious cycle-time tuning. The plant pays twice: once for underutilization and again for the costly reskilling marathon.

Obsolete Tech Locks You Out of Growth

Technology moves faster than procurement depreciation schedules. A machine that loafs for two years risks becoming outdated before it ever reaches full load. New alloys, tighter tolerances, or industry certification updates can outpace the capabilities of that sleepy asset, turning it into a very expensive museum piece. Suddenly, the choice is retrofitting at premium cost or buying fresh, neither of which thrills the CFO.

Underutilization also weakens the business case for future tech upgrades. Executives hesitate to green-light capital expenditures when the last round is still cooling off in the corner. Competitors who sweat their assets harder free up cash to adopt newer platforms, capture advanced contracts, and widen the technology gap. Falling behind becomes a slow-motion slide that is hard to stop once momentum takes hold.

Reputation Cost with Customers and Investors

Visitors notice idle lines, no matter how cleverly you rope them off. Customers might wonder whether the company misjudged demand, lacks process discipline, or simply cannot win enough business to keep machines busy. Those doubts chip away at trust, prompting procurement teams to diversify suppliers. Future RFQs go elsewhere, and word spreads that your floor space is more show than go.

Investors read similar signals. Idle assets suggest poor capital allocation and raise eyebrows during earnings calls about asset turnover ratios. Analysts adjust valuations downward when they see shiny metal sitting idle, interpreting it as management's failure to convert investment into revenue. Share prices follow sentiment, trimming market capitalization in a way that spreadsheets seldom predict.
